Transaction 8105035987f41aa86c68658ba990541e4caee8e942afd3ca9c09ba753c312999
1 Input
1 Output
-
8105035987f41aa86c68658ba990541e4caee8e942afd3ca9c09ba753c312999:0
- value
- 91622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3be26fec4e1de1fac28b297edc2c92b0ae4e99e5 OP_EQUAL
- address
- 379f3zchpgswcQdpN5PKKQtBsyu2wNE9hG